Commit a2e2994a authored by fallenstardust's avatar fallenstardust

color % string

parent 9fbd9afc
package cn.garymb.ygomobile.ui.adapters; package cn.garymb.ygomobile.ui.adapters;
import android.annotation.SuppressLint;
import android.graphics.Color;
import android.view.View; import android.view.View;
import com.chad.library.adapter.base.BaseQuickAdapter; import com.chad.library.adapter.base.BaseQuickAdapter;
...@@ -42,6 +44,7 @@ public class TextSelectAdapter<T extends TextSelect> extends BaseQuickAdapter<T, ...@@ -42,6 +44,7 @@ public class TextSelectAdapter<T extends TextSelect> extends BaseQuickAdapter<T,
}); });
} }
@SuppressLint("ResourceType")
@Override @Override
protected void convert(BaseViewHolder helper, T item) { protected void convert(BaseViewHolder helper, T item) {
int position = helper.getAdapterPosition(); int position = helper.getAdapterPosition();
...@@ -49,17 +52,17 @@ public class TextSelectAdapter<T extends TextSelect> extends BaseQuickAdapter<T, ...@@ -49,17 +52,17 @@ public class TextSelectAdapter<T extends TextSelect> extends BaseQuickAdapter<T,
helper.setText(R.id.tv_name, item.getName()); helper.setText(R.id.tv_name, item.getName());
if (isManySelect) { if (isManySelect) {
if (selectList.contains(item)) if (selectList.contains(item))
helper.setBackgroundColor(R.id.ll_layout, YGOUtil.c(R.color.gray)); helper.setBackgroundColor(R.id.ll_layout, YGOUtil.c(R.color.colorMain));
else else
helper.setBackgroundRes(R.id.ll_layout, R.drawable.click_background); helper.setBackgroundRes(R.id.ll_layout, Color.TRANSPARENT);
} else if (isSelect) { } else if (isSelect) {
if (position == selectPosition) { if (position == selectPosition) {
helper.setBackgroundColor(R.id.ll_layout, YGOUtil.c(R.color.gray)); helper.setBackgroundColor(R.id.ll_layout, YGOUtil.c(R.color.colorMain));
} else { } else {
helper.setBackgroundRes(R.id.ll_layout, R.drawable.click_background); helper.setBackgroundRes(R.id.ll_layout, Color.TRANSPARENT);
} }
}else { }else {
helper.setBackgroundRes(R.id.ll_layout, R.drawable.click_background); helper.setBackgroundRes(R.id.ll_layout, Color.TRANSPARENT);
} }
} }
......
...@@ -371,9 +371,9 @@ public class YGODialogUtil { ...@@ -371,9 +371,9 @@ public class YGODialogUtil {
ImageUtil.reImageColor(IMAGE_MOVE, iv_move); ImageUtil.reImageColor(IMAGE_MOVE, iv_move);
ImageUtil.reImageColor(IMAGE_DEL, iv_del); ImageUtil.reImageColor(IMAGE_DEL, iv_del);
ImageUtil.reImageColor(IMAGE_COPY, iv_copy); ImageUtil.reImageColor(IMAGE_COPY, iv_copy);
tv_del.setTextColor(YGOUtil.c(R.color.black)); tv_del.setTextColor(YGOUtil.c(R.color.holo_blue_bright));
tv_copy.setTextColor(YGOUtil.c(R.color.black)); tv_copy.setTextColor(YGOUtil.c(R.color.holo_blue_bright));
tv_move.setTextColor(YGOUtil.c(R.color.black)); tv_move.setTextColor(YGOUtil.c(R.color.holo_blue_bright));
ll_del.setEnabled(true); ll_del.setEnabled(true);
ll_copy.setEnabled(true); ll_copy.setEnabled(true);
ll_move.setEnabled(true); ll_move.setEnabled(true);
...@@ -383,9 +383,9 @@ public class YGODialogUtil { ...@@ -383,9 +383,9 @@ public class YGODialogUtil {
ImageUtil.setGrayImage(IMAGE_MOVE, iv_move); ImageUtil.setGrayImage(IMAGE_MOVE, iv_move);
ImageUtil.setGrayImage(IMAGE_DEL, iv_del); ImageUtil.setGrayImage(IMAGE_DEL, iv_del);
ImageUtil.setGrayImage(IMAGE_COPY, iv_copy); ImageUtil.setGrayImage(IMAGE_COPY, iv_copy);
tv_del.setTextColor(YGOUtil.c(R.color.gray)); tv_del.setTextColor(YGOUtil.c(R.color.star_rank));
tv_copy.setTextColor(YGOUtil.c(R.color.gray)); tv_copy.setTextColor(YGOUtil.c(R.color.star_rank));
tv_move.setTextColor(YGOUtil.c(R.color.gray)); tv_move.setTextColor(YGOUtil.c(R.color.star_rank));
ll_del.setEnabled(false); ll_del.setEnabled(false);
ll_copy.setEnabled(false); ll_copy.setEnabled(false);
ll_move.setEnabled(false); ll_move.setEnabled(false);
...@@ -395,9 +395,9 @@ public class YGODialogUtil { ...@@ -395,9 +395,9 @@ public class YGODialogUtil {
ImageUtil.setGrayImage(IMAGE_MOVE, iv_move); ImageUtil.setGrayImage(IMAGE_MOVE, iv_move);
ImageUtil.setGrayImage(IMAGE_DEL, iv_del); ImageUtil.setGrayImage(IMAGE_DEL, iv_del);
ImageUtil.reImageColor(IMAGE_COPY, iv_copy); ImageUtil.reImageColor(IMAGE_COPY, iv_copy);
tv_del.setTextColor(YGOUtil.c(R.color.gray)); tv_del.setTextColor(YGOUtil.c(R.color.star_rank));
tv_copy.setTextColor(YGOUtil.c(R.color.black)); tv_copy.setTextColor(YGOUtil.c(R.color.holo_blue_bright));
tv_move.setTextColor(YGOUtil.c(R.color.gray)); tv_move.setTextColor(YGOUtil.c(R.color.star_rank));
ll_del.setEnabled(false); ll_del.setEnabled(false);
ll_copy.setEnabled(true); ll_copy.setEnabled(true);
ll_move.setEnabled(false); ll_move.setEnabled(false);
......
...@@ -3,6 +3,7 @@ ...@@ -3,6 +3,7 @@
xmlns:app="http://schemas.android.com/apk/res-auto" xmlns:app="http://schemas.android.com/apk/res-auto"
android:layout_width="match_parent" android:layout_width="match_parent"
android:layout_height="match_parent" android:layout_height="match_parent"
android:background="@drawable/blue"
android:orientation="vertical"> android:orientation="vertical">
<androidx.appcompat.widget.AppCompatTextView <androidx.appcompat.widget.AppCompatTextView
...@@ -11,8 +12,8 @@ ...@@ -11,8 +12,8 @@
android:layout_gravity="center_horizontal" android:layout_gravity="center_horizontal"
android:gravity="center" android:gravity="center"
android:padding="10dp" android:padding="10dp"
android:text="卡组管理" android:text="@string/category_manager"
android:textColor="@color/black" android:textColor="@color/holo_blue_bright"
android:textSize="15sp" android:textSize="15sp"
android:textStyle="bold" /> android:textStyle="bold" />
...@@ -28,7 +29,7 @@ ...@@ -28,7 +29,7 @@
android:layout_width="0dp" android:layout_width="0dp"
android:layout_height="wrap_content" android:layout_height="wrap_content"
android:layout_weight="1" android:layout_weight="1"
android:background="@drawable/click_background" android:background="@android:color/transparent"
android:gravity="center" android:gravity="center"
android:orientation="vertical"> android:orientation="vertical">
...@@ -43,8 +44,8 @@ ...@@ -43,8 +44,8 @@
android:layout_width="wrap_content" android:layout_width="wrap_content"
android:layout_height="wrap_content" android:layout_height="wrap_content"
android:layout_marginTop="3dp" android:layout_marginTop="3dp"
android:text="新建" android:text="@string/new_deck"
android:textColor="@color/black" android:textColor="@color/holo_blue_bright"
android:textSize="12sp" /> android:textSize="12sp" />
</LinearLayout> </LinearLayout>
...@@ -53,7 +54,7 @@ ...@@ -53,7 +54,7 @@
android:layout_width="0dp" android:layout_width="0dp"
android:layout_height="wrap_content" android:layout_height="wrap_content"
android:layout_weight="1" android:layout_weight="1"
android:background="@drawable/click_background" android:background="@android:color/transparent"
android:gravity="center" android:gravity="center"
android:orientation="vertical"> android:orientation="vertical">
...@@ -68,8 +69,8 @@ ...@@ -68,8 +69,8 @@
android:layout_width="wrap_content" android:layout_width="wrap_content"
android:layout_height="wrap_content" android:layout_height="wrap_content"
android:layout_marginTop="3dp" android:layout_marginTop="3dp"
android:text="移动" android:text="@string/move_deck"
android:textColor="@color/black" android:textColor="@color/holo_blue_bright"
android:textSize="12sp" /> android:textSize="12sp" />
</LinearLayout> </LinearLayout>
...@@ -78,7 +79,7 @@ ...@@ -78,7 +79,7 @@
android:layout_width="0dp" android:layout_width="0dp"
android:layout_height="wrap_content" android:layout_height="wrap_content"
android:layout_weight="1" android:layout_weight="1"
android:background="@drawable/click_background" android:background="@android:color/transparent"
android:gravity="center" android:gravity="center"
android:orientation="vertical"> android:orientation="vertical">
...@@ -93,8 +94,8 @@ ...@@ -93,8 +94,8 @@
android:layout_width="wrap_content" android:layout_width="wrap_content"
android:layout_height="wrap_content" android:layout_height="wrap_content"
android:layout_marginTop="3dp" android:layout_marginTop="3dp"
android:text="复制" android:text="@string/copy_deck"
android:textColor="@color/black" android:textColor="@color/holo_blue_bright"
android:textSize="12sp" /> android:textSize="12sp" />
</LinearLayout> </LinearLayout>
...@@ -103,7 +104,7 @@ ...@@ -103,7 +104,7 @@
android:layout_width="0dp" android:layout_width="0dp"
android:layout_height="wrap_content" android:layout_height="wrap_content"
android:layout_weight="1" android:layout_weight="1"
android:background="@drawable/click_background" android:background="@android:color/transparent"
android:gravity="center" android:gravity="center"
android:orientation="vertical"> android:orientation="vertical">
...@@ -118,8 +119,8 @@ ...@@ -118,8 +119,8 @@
android:layout_width="wrap_content" android:layout_width="wrap_content"
android:layout_height="wrap_content" android:layout_height="wrap_content"
android:layout_marginTop="3dp" android:layout_marginTop="3dp"
android:text="删除" android:text="@string/delete_deck"
android:textColor="@color/black" android:textColor="@color/holo_blue_bright"
android:textSize="12sp" /> android:textSize="12sp" />
</LinearLayout> </LinearLayout>
</LinearLayout> </LinearLayout>
...@@ -139,7 +140,7 @@ ...@@ -139,7 +140,7 @@
<View <View
android:layout_width="1dp" android:layout_width="1dp"
android:layout_height="match_parent" android:layout_height="match_parent"
android:background="@color/gray" /> android:background="@color/holo_blue_light" />
<LinearLayout <LinearLayout
android:layout_width="0dp" android:layout_width="0dp"
...@@ -153,6 +154,5 @@ ...@@ -153,6 +154,5 @@
android:layout_height="match_parent" android:layout_height="match_parent"
android:nestedScrollingEnabled="true" /> android:nestedScrollingEnabled="true" />
</LinearLayout> </LinearLayout>
</LinearLayout> </LinearLayout>
</LinearLayout> </LinearLayout>
\ No newline at end of file
...@@ -5,12 +5,12 @@ ...@@ -5,12 +5,12 @@
android:layout_height="wrap_content" android:layout_height="wrap_content"
android:padding="10dp" android:padding="10dp"
android:gravity="center" android:gravity="center"
android:background="@drawable/click_background" android:background="@android:color/transparent"
android:orientation="vertical"> android:orientation="vertical">
<androidx.appcompat.widget.AppCompatTextView <androidx.appcompat.widget.AppCompatTextView
android:gravity="center" android:gravity="center"
android:textColor="@color/black" android:textColor="@color/white"
android:id="@+id/tv_name" android:id="@+id/tv_name"
android:layout_width="wrap_content" android:layout_width="wrap_content"
android:layout_height="wrap_content" /> android:layout_height="wrap_content" />
......
...@@ -87,6 +87,7 @@ ...@@ -87,6 +87,7 @@
<string name="server_info_error">服务器信息填写错误</string> <string name="server_info_error">服务器信息填写错误</string>
<string name="card_search">卡片搜索</string> <string name="card_search">卡片搜索</string>
<string name="deck_manager">卡组编辑</string> <string name="deck_manager">卡组编辑</string>
<string name="category_manager">卡组分类选择</string>
<string name="search">搜索</string> <string name="search">搜索</string>
<string name="search_open">过滤</string> <string name="search_open">过滤</string>
<string name="search_close">关闭</string> <string name="search_close">关闭</string>
...@@ -126,6 +127,8 @@ ...@@ -126,6 +127,8 @@
<string name="card_add_main">+主卡组</string> <string name="card_add_main">+主卡组</string>
<string name="card_add_side">+副卡组</string> <string name="card_add_side">+副卡组</string>
<string name="new_deck">新建</string> <string name="new_deck">新建</string>
<string name="move_deck">移动</string>
<string name="copy_deck">复制</string>
<string name="rename_deck">重命名</string> <string name="rename_deck">重命名</string>
<string name="delete_deck">删除</string> <string name="delete_deck">删除</string>
<string name="save_deck">保存</string> <string name="save_deck">保存</string>
......
...@@ -98,6 +98,7 @@ ...@@ -98,6 +98,7 @@
<string name="server_info_error">server info is bad.</string> <string name="server_info_error">server info is bad.</string>
<string name="card_search">Card Search</string> <string name="card_search">Card Search</string>
<string name="deck_manager">Deck Manager</string> <string name="deck_manager">Deck Manager</string>
<string name="category_manager"> Categorized Deck Select</string>
<string name="search">Search</string> <string name="search">Search</string>
<string name="search_open">Select</string> <string name="search_open">Select</string>
<string name="search_close">Close</string> <string name="search_close">Close</string>
...@@ -121,6 +122,8 @@ ...@@ -121,6 +122,8 @@
<string name="no_webbrowser">No web browser</string> <string name="no_webbrowser">No web browser</string>
<string name="load_game">loading game</string> <string name="load_game">loading game</string>
<string name="new_deck">New</string> <string name="new_deck">New</string>
<string name="move_deck">move Deck</string>
<string name="copy_deck">copy Deck</string>
<string name="rename_deck">Rename</string> <string name="rename_deck">Rename</string>
<string name="delete_deck">Delete</string> <string name="delete_deck">Delete</string>
<string name="save_deck">Save Deck</string> <string name="save_deck">Save Deck</string>
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ment